Forums based on the Java/JEE technology and language are mostly targeting the professional and the business world, as the first purpose of these forums is usually to allow interconnection with other Java tools and services. This is of course not always the case, and you can safely install any Java forum software on your own application server.

Unfortunately, a low number of providers sell ready-to-use Java environments and servers, which basically means you will have to configure and rent a dedicated server in order to host your JEE/J2EE forum.
